Possibly.  A person arrested as part of a sting operation for potential sexual interactions with a minor may have an entrapment defense if they can prove they otherwise would not have committed the crime but for the inducement by law enforcement.  To have a successful entrapment defense, the conversations between you and the undercover law enforcement officer will be very important.  For instance, the questions and answers regarding who brought up the age and potential sexual experience with the minor are key to utilizing an entrapment defense.
